Mande Definition
 mändā 
  mande
  
    noun
  
 A member of a group of peoples of W Africa, including the Malinkes, Mendes, Susus, etc.
 Webster's New World 
A group of Congo languages spoken by these peoples.
 Webster's New World 
A member of a Mande-speaking people.
 American Heritage 
    adjective
  
 Of the Mandes or their languages or cultures.
 Webster's New World 
Origin of Mande
Ultimately from Mandiŋ, Mandeŋ, Mandẽ the traditional name for the Mande homeland in various Mande languages
